Default Fuel gauge problem - 1998 RX300(Harrier)

Hi there

I have just filled my Harrier with a full tank, but the needle on the fuel gauge didn't move a bit. Actually it is still going down.

Any ideas?

Try disconnecting both the negative and positive battery cables and see if that will reset it. I have a similar issue with 99 RX and I had to do this tonight at the track.
